Meet Brian

Brian is the perfect mix of all things wonderful! He is a little sweet, a little saucy, a little playful, a little lazy and whole lot of fun! Brian is a young lab mix around 5-6 months old. He has recently spent time with a weekend with a foster family who had these wonderful things to say about him.
"I wanted to pass along our weekend foster experience with Brian. He exceeded our wildest expectations. First and foremost, he has the ideal temperament. He was perfect with our other dogs, and was just as friendly to our cats. He loved giving kisses and cuddling with us after playing with everyone else! He was great in his crate, and slept all through the night without making a sound. I was also amazed that he didn’t have one accident inside the house all weekend.
He will make a great addition to someone’s family, and it was so hard for us to give him up! He is the ideal puppy."

Sometimes the most amazing dogs don't catch the eye of adopters coming through and it leaves us scratching our heads. However when they do find their forever family we realize... they were just waiting for each other. Are you the one Brian has been waiting for?

Brian is a happy outgoing guy! He is curious and always up for an adventure. Brian is the largest of his litter of eight and loves to play and run with whoever is up for some fun. Brian is ready whatever the day has to offer, hiking, swimming , napping? Yep, he's there. Brian and his siblings have been in one of our foster homes and are all crate trained and ready for adoption. He is about 3-4 months old and will be a medium sized adult.

All puppies and dogs at Saving Grace are crate trained, have been spayed/neutered, are up to date on their vaccinations, are on heartworm preventative and have been microchipped. Their adoption fee is $350.00. Each has been carefully screened for disposition and temperament in order to provide your home with a safe companion that will enjoy life as your new family member.

Our Adoption Application and Adoption Contract can be downloaded from our website savinggracenc.org or the Petfinder Homepage. If you are interested in meeting one of our dogs, please e-mail a completed Adoption Application to savinggrace@savinggracenc.org. An Application is required before setting up an appointment to meet with a potential adoptee or a foster home.

Sending an Application does not commit you to an adoption, it simply provides us with background information on potential homes. Please review our Adoption Contract before sending an Application to ensure that you will be able to provide the requirements stated in the contract. The Contract must be signed at the time of adoption.

Saving Grace is a small, non-profit 501-C3 organization operated by volunteers only. Most of our animals come from rural animal control shelters where lack of space and resources limit their time and adoption possibilities. Thank you for choosing Saving Grace!
